Detailed Description
A class for drawing scales.
QwtScaleDraw can be used to draw linear or logarithmic scales. A scale has a position, an alignment and a length, which can be specified . The labels can be rotated and aligned to the ticks using setLabelRotation() and setLabelAlignment().
After a scale division has been specified as a QwtScaleDiv object using QwtAbstractScaleDraw::setScaleDiv(const QwtScaleDiv &s), the scale can be drawn with the QwtAbstractScaleDraw::draw() member.

void QwtScaleDraw::move |
( |
const QPoint & |
pos | ) |
|
Move the position of the scale.
The meaning of the parameter pos depends on the alignment:
- QwtScaleDraw::LeftScale
- The origin is the topmost point of the backbone. The backbone is a vertical line. Scale marks and labels are drawn at the left of the backbone.
- QwtScaleDraw::RightScale
- The origin is the topmost point of the backbone. The backbone is a vertical line. Scale marks and labels are drawn at the right of the backbone.
- QwtScaleDraw::TopScale
- The origin is the leftmost point of the backbone. The backbone is a horizontal line. Scale marks and labels are drawn above the backbone.
- QwtScaleDraw::BottomScale
- The origin is the leftmost point of the backbone. The backbone is a horizontal line Scale marks and labels are drawn below the backbone.
- Parameters:
-
- See also:
- pos(), setLength()

void QwtScaleDraw::setLabelAlignment |
( |
Qt::Alignment |
alignment | ) |
|
Change the label flags.
Labels are aligned to the point ticklength + spacing away from the backbone.
The alignment is relative to the orientation of the label text. In case of an flags of 0 the label will be aligned depending on the orientation of the scale:
QwtScaleDraw::TopScale: Qt::AlignHCenter | Qt::AlignTop\n
QwtScaleDraw::BottomScale: Qt::AlignHCenter | Qt::AlignBottom\n
QwtScaleDraw::LeftScale: Qt::AlignLeft | Qt::AlignVCenter\n
QwtScaleDraw::RightScale: Qt::AlignRight | Qt::AlignVCenter\n
Changing the alignment is often necessary for rotated labels.
- Parameters:
-
alignment | Or'd Qt::AlignmentFlags <see qnamespace.h> |
- See also:
- setLabelRotation(), labelRotation(), labelAlignment()
- Warning:
- The various alignments might be confusing. The alignment of the label is not the alignment of the scale and is not the alignment of the flags (QwtText::flags()) returned from QwtAbstractScaleDraw::label().
